Time
Time brings you to strange places,
Different experiences,
And new faces
Tick-Tock
Is the current constantly changing?
Slowly, calmly, slowly, floating along
Will this class ever be done?
Suddenly quickly,
Because you’re having fun.
Tick-Tock
A powerful force,
It changes everything it touches,
Changing you at its whim,
Nothing can escape its clutches
Tick-Tock
River bend, what’s around the corner?
No one can see where it began.
Time will take you where it will.
No one can control it.
You never know where time will take you.
Perhaps to the ocean blue?
Tick-Tock
Live now in the moment,
Because time washes away everything,
Only memories will remain
And even those will be eroded
Tick-Tock…
